Dual Diagnosis Treatment at Psyrenity Psychiatry

Compassionate Care for Co-Occurring Mental Health & Substance Use Disorders

Dual diagnosis, also known as co-occurring disorders, refers to the presence of both a mental health condition and a substance use disorder (SUD). These two challenges often go hand-in-hand, with each one intensifying the effects of the other.

For example, untreated mental health symptoms can lead someone to rely on substances like alcohol or drugs for relief. In turn, that substance use may worsen or trigger new psychiatric symptoms - creating a cycle that can feel overwhelming and difficult to escape.

Why Mental Health & Substance Use Often Coexist

Substance use disorder (SUD) affects how the brain functions and influences behavior, making it difficult to control the use of substances such as alcohol, prescription medications, or illicit drugs. People living with SUD often struggle with co-existing mental health conditions such as:

  • Depression
  • Anxiety disorders
  • Bipolar disorder
  • Post-Traumatic Stress Disorder (PTSD)
  • Attention Deficit Hyperactivity Disorder (ADHD)
  • Schizophrenia

It’s common for individuals facing emotional distress, trauma, or unresolved mental health symptoms to turn to substances as a form of self-medication. While this may bring temporary relief, it often leads to dependency and a worsening of the original mental health condition.

Over time, this creates a cycle where both issues feed into one another - making it harder to manage daily life, maintain relationships, or seek help.

How We Diagnose Dual Conditions

Accurate diagnosis is the first step toward healing. Because symptoms of mental illness and substance use often overlap, our team takes the time to carefully assess your experience in a safe, nonjudgmental space. Our diagnostic process includes:

  • Comprehensive psychiatric evaluation
  • In-depth review of mental health and substance use history
  • Use of evidence-based assessment tools
  • Evaluation of co-existing medical conditions

Medication Management

Medications may help stabilize mood, reduce cravings, or manage other mental health symptoms. Our providers collaborate with you to choose the right medications, monitor their effectiveness, and make adjustments as needed - always with your recovery goals in mind.

Therapeutic Support

We offer a range of evidence-based therapies to help you understand the root causes of your struggles and develop healthy coping strategies. These include:

  • Cognitive Behavioral Therapy (CBT)
  • Dialectical Behavior Therapy (DBT)
  • Motivational Interviewing

Therapy can help you process trauma, reduce stress, and build emotional resilience - all critical for lasting recovery.
